    Exploring Science 1: Chemistry, Physics, and Biology

    Discovering the Building Blocks of Our World

    Science 1, a foundational course, offers an introduction to three essential branches of knowledge: chemistry, physics, and biology. Each discipline provides a unique perspective on the world around us, allowing us to better understand the physical and living systems that make up our universe.

    Chemistry: Elements and Molecules

    Chemistry focuses on the composition, properties, and reactions of matter. At the heart of chemistry lie elements, fundamental substances that cannot be further divided by chemical means. Nearly 118 elements have been identified so far, with each one having its unique properties and specific roles in the natural world.

    Elements combine to form molecules, which in turn form compounds. Chemists study these molecules and their interactions, using various equations and models to understand and predict their behavior. The periodic table, a chart that organizes elements according to their atomic structure and properties, serves as an indispensable tool for chemists.

    Physics: Motion, Force, and Energy

    Physics provides answers to fundamental questions about the universe's behavior and structure. It focuses on the relationships between matter, energy, and motion, examining the underlying principles that govern them.

    Physics explores topics such as:

    • Motion and its properties: speed, velocity, acceleration, and time.
    • Force and its effects: attraction, repulsion, and their role in motion.
    • Energy and its transformations: kinetic, potential, thermal, nuclear, and more.

    The scientific method, a systematic process of acquiring knowledge and solving problems, is a cornerstone of physics. Through experiments, physicists make observations, formulate hypotheses, and test them through experimentation to reach conclusions.

    Biology: Cells, Organisms, and Ecosystems

    Biology focuses on the study of living organisms and their interactions with each other and their environments. Unlike chemistry and physics, biology deals with complex systems.

    Biology explores topics such as:

    • Cell structure and function: the fundamental unit of life, serving as a hub for biological processes.
    • Organism structure and function: classification, adaptation, and the roles of different organism types.
    • Ecosystems and their components: interactions between organisms, their environment, and energy flow.

    Biologists employ the scientific method to study living systems. Through experimentation and observation, biologists discover and test hypotheses, making new discoveries and advancing our understanding of life.
